Mountain Pizza and Taproom is a casual spot in Pagosa Springs, Colorado that fulfills the dream of offering artisan brick oven pizza along with a wide variety of craft beers and wines. Established in 2018, this outpost allows patrons to pour their own drinks from a self-serve tap wall, providing an opportunity to sample different beverages. The concept of serving wine alongside pizza has been well-received by visitors who appreciate the quality of both.

Kip's Grill, located in southwest Colorado, is a locally owned and operated grill and cantina that offers a laid-back atmosphere for lunch or dinner. The menu features a variety of options including tacos, burgers, appetizers, beer, and mixed drinks. Their specialty lies in their flavorful and juicy tacos made with house-made tortillas. In addition to the popular tacos, Kip's also serves burgers such as elk burger.

The Alley House Grille is a charming New American restaurant and bar located in a beautifully renovated 1912 bungalow. It offers a cozy and romantic atmosphere, with the option for outdoor seating on the deck. The restaurant is known for its handcrafted beer and award-winning cocktails, making it a premier dining destination in Pagosa Springs. Pagosa Springs Town Park is a small yet well-equipped retreat for all ages, offering river access and whitewater activities. The park also features athletic fields, picnic spots, and a play area. Accessible and clean bathrooms are available on-site, along with free parking. Visitors can enjoy a scenic trail that follows the Colorado River through town while passing by hot sulfur springs and spas. Riff Raff on the Rio Brewery is a unique and down-to-earth brewpub located on the east side of town, offering house craft beers and eclectic pub fare. What sets this brewery apart is that it's powered by spring-fed geothermal heating, making it the first of its kind in Colorado. The brewery also features a bakery serving delicious cappuccinos, lattes, sticky buns, cinnamon rolls, and more for breakfast.

Pagosa Outside is a top-rated rafting company in Pagosa Springs, offering excursions on the San Juan, Piedra, and Rio Chama rivers suitable for various ages and abilities. Visitors can enjoy leisurely tubing down the San Juan River or opt for adrenaline-pumping whitewater rafting on the rugged Piedra River. Overlook Hot Springs in Pagosa Springs offers a serene Victorian setting with three rooftop pools that provide stunning views of the river and mountains. Additionally, there's a sauna, whirlpool, five indoor pools, and an exclusive private tub room available by reservation. The therapeutic mineral water is perfect for relaxation and healing, complemented by a range of massages, body scrubs, and mud wraps.

If you are like me and my guy traveling through Pagosa Springs, you must wonder what hot springs to try. Well, wonder no more because I’ve got you covered. There are essentially four choices in downtown Pagosa: Resort Springs, Healing Springs, Nathan’s Hippie Dip Springs, and Overlook Springs. To be perfectly honest, I haven’t been to the Resort Springs nor Nathan’s free springs on the river, though they are as different as night and day with the resort charging $69, and Nathan‘s being a free option. If I were a local and better prepared with shoe options, I would probably select Nathan’s small public pools, and if I were staying at the Resort, why of course I would go to the pools on site, but I think I would still prefer Overlook, and here’s why! There are eight pools of varying sizes and temperatures including a cool down pool (not mineral). I like that I know the temperatures of the pools and can move around accordingly. There are three areas including rooftop pools, courtyard pools, and indoor pools. There are SIX individual tubs that are perfect for relaxing. Overlook provides FREE lockers, complimentary soap and shampoo, and offers beverages at a nominal price. The pools are clean and well maintained and, for the two days we attended, not crowded at all. The price for a senior is $24 - almost ⅓ of the price that Resort charges!! The best measure of a good business is whether one would return again- which we did the very next day! **To address some odd negative reviews, I offer the following thoughts: Hot springs have a distinctive sulfuric odor. If you can’t handle that, maybe natural springs aren’t for you. Just like any outdoor pool, the rooftop pools sometimes have leaves and plant debris from the wind. The staff can’t really clean the pools while people are in them, but they are cleaned often.

The Junction Restaurant, established in 1983, is a popular spot for classic home-style meals. Situated on the east side of town near the intersection of highways 160 and 84, it offers breakfast, lunch, and dinner options.
